Excellent for learning and pretend play for supervised toddlers
Got this for my 18 month old and supervise her while we play (she hasn't put things in her mouth after 12 months but we are still careful). She's about to turn 2 and mainly LOVES the "gumballs" and uses the tweezers to feed her stuffed animals different "candy". It has helped her to learn all her colors and shapes (teal was a new one for her). We've recently started using the counters(she's up to 5) and we only add on as she learns new numbers. The pegs for the counting rings don't secure well and you have to line them up smallest to biggest any time you put it together or if they fall out when kids try to put the counters on. Once my daughter is counting to ten, we will glue down the pegs. The cards that go under the cutout wood board tend to slip around a lot since the pegs are the only thing keeping them in place, but they are cute and give several options. I will say that I wish there was a plainly colored card that didn't have extra pictures on everything it because it can distracting to find the the blue star when it also has a cat or the number 7 with a giraffe. Overall, it's great for fine motor skills, colors, shapes and numbers, the muffin cups balls and fish are great for pretend play. Supervise younger toddlers carefully though and don't get if you have any suspicion your child will try to taste things because it's definitely a choking hazard.
